One reply would be that you can pick your specific days and be pretty comfortable in a decent sized 16 footer. Unfortunatley, picking the days doesn't work out well as weather can come up quick. I think most of us have become junior meteorologist!
For me, I like a 17.5 footer to 18.5 footer. Deep V with a walk through windshield. Handles the 3 to 4 footers without issue if need be but can still fish comfortable on the rivers and some lakes (not all).
Fishing the bay in the summer can be all over the place. Many guys make runs to places while others stick close to shore and do just as well. You don't always have to go a long ways to find the fish, have fun, and put them in the boat. Most of my bay fishing is done within 5 miles of shore and I usually don't have much problem putting limits of fish over the rails.
